Transaction ede161bffe64917795b14b9441cb41cebe912e1f3639490bed56af2360d6306c
1 Input
1 Output
-
ede161bffe64917795b14b9441cb41cebe912e1f3639490bed56af2360d6306c:0
- value
- 32374839
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f8c0fd952e4d35dbe3a8a7ce0e11f9e5ddd69589 OP_EQUAL
- address
- 3QNJhLUyDvm3XKKDJs9qxJu3uZ7ueSSDs9